Abstract

The utility model relates to the sliding sleeve of a bicycle, externally fixed by a C-type buckle. The utility model comprises a C-type buckle 50, a sliding sleeve and an outer foot 40. The utility model is characterized in that both ends of the C-type buckle 50 are arc elastic steel wire buckles with 240 DEG radians and with both ends provided with U-shaped grooves; the sliding sleeve comprises an upper sliding sleeve 60 and a lower sliding sleeve 70; the end of the upper sliding sleeve 60 is provided with notches 604 and 605 which can pass through a concave groove 601 of the C-type buckle 50 and the U-shaped grooves on both ends of the C-type buckle; the lower sliding sleeve 70 is sheathed with the lower end of an inner leg 80 and interlocked with the inner foot from top to bottom together; the end of the outer foot 40 is provided with a flanging 401; notches 402, 403 which can pass through the U-shaped grooves on both ends of the C-type buckle are arranged on the flanging 401. The utility model has the advantages of easy assembly and disassembly, economy, reliability and good effect; the utility model can guarantee the precision movement of the inner foot in the outer foot.

Description

Slip-sleeve of bicycle
The utility model belongs to bicycle part, relates in particular to a kind of C of using type and buckles the Slip-sleeve of bicycle of external stability.
Fig. 1 is known shift sleeve structure scheme drawing, this shift sleeve structure is to buckle 50 with the C type to fix, but C type spiral-lock is pin 40 inside outside, outside sliding sleeve 60 dress people, behind the pin 40, clamp the C type with special tool and buckle 50, put into outer pin 40, buckle 50 elastic returning by the C type, be stuck in the groove 201 on the outer pin inwall, buckle with this C type and stop the outside interlock of sliding sleeve, these structure loading and unloading are cumbersome.
It is a kind of easy to loading and unloading that the purpose of this utility model is to provide, the Slip-sleeve of bicycle of economic and reliable.
The purpose of this utility model is achieved in that
A kind ofly buckle the Slip-sleeve of bicycle of external stability, comprise that the C type is buckled, sliding sleeve and outer pin, it is characterized in that it is that two ends have arc elastic wires U type hook, 240 ° of radians (or iron wire) and buckle that described C type is buckled by the C type; Described sliding sleeve comprises upper sliding sleeve and low sleeve, and the upper sliding sleeve end has the Baltimore groove that can buckle by the C type and the breach that can buckle two ends U type hook by the C type, and the underfooting end was with interior pin interlock up and down in low sleeve was enclosed within; Described outer foot portion has flange, has the breach that can buckle two ends U type hook by the C type on this flange.
Slip-sleeve of bicycle of the present utility model adopts the C type to buckle the external stability sliding sleeve, and upper and lower sliding sleeve is used, and not only loads and unloads very conveniently, and result of use is also even more ideal.Cost is also than cheap, and the more known shift sleeve structure of result of use is even more ideal.Pin in ensureing is pitched accurate interlock in the pin outside, more reliable and stable.
Below will in conjunction with the accompanying drawings Slip-sleeve of bicycle of the present utility model be described further:
Fig. 1 is the structural representation of known Slip-sleeve of bicycle.
Fig. 2 is the decomposing schematic representation of Slip-sleeve of bicycle of the present utility model.
Fig. 3 is the combination cross-sectional schematic of Slip-sleeve of bicycle of the present utility model.
As shown in Figures 2 and 3, Slip-sleeve of bicycle of the present utility model comprises that a C type buckles 50, and it is the iron wire of line footpath Φ 1.2mm that upper sliding sleeve 60 and low sleeve 70, this C type are buckled, profile be 240 ° circular-arc, at tail end the one U type hook perpendicular to cambered surface is arranged respectively; Upper sliding sleeve 60 ends have two chimbs 602 and 603, form a Baltimore groove 601 in the middle of it, and two breach 604 and 605 at 240 ° of angles are arranged on chimb; Outer pin 40 ends have flange 401; Have on the flange two become 240 ° of angles, with sliding sleeve breach 604 and 605 corresponding breach 402 and 403; In low sleeve 70 is enclosed within on the pin 80 with interior pin interlock about in the of 80, play the effect of sliding sleeve and back seat gasket, sliding sleeve is used up and down, the more known shift sleeve structure of effect is even more ideal.
In sum, Slip-sleeve of bicycle of the present utility model adopts the C type to buckle the external stability sliding sleeve, and is used low sleeve, and more known shift sleeve structure is easier to loading and unloading, and manufacturing cost is also than cheap, and effect might as well.
